Just a quick pint, then I'm off left this review about The New Inn
Marston's local situated between Rowley Regis station and Blackheath town centre. Opened out at some stage to leave a 'U'-shaped bar / lounge with a separate pool room beyond, the former with some local history pictures and the latter with a 'Black Country alphabet' mural, and both with plain furniture. Wainwright (£2.90) and Jennings Hop Commotion available from two of three handpumps.

Soup Dragon left this review about The New Inn
A detached Banks's corner pub, mainly in cream render, with a rear patio area.
The interior is a U-shaped room around the serving bar that faces you on entry. The room does however have two areas, a lounge and bar. The lounge area is in a cream and red and it is here they serve their food (i didn't eat so can't comment on that). The room is decorated with mirrors and prints and has a small fireplace and a TV. The bar area is in a coffee and wood panel, blue ceiling and a chessboard pattern floor. It has a TV (not on) and a dartboard. A few old pictures and the front page of the New York Times for April 15th 1912 decorate the walls. There were a few locals in and the service was friendly.
Beer; tap stuff with Banks's bitter and a decent MILD on handpull.
Nice little place to stop for a couple, better than a one-pinter! Happy to go back.
